Are zebra sharks dangerous?

Are zebra sharks dangerous? Docile and slow-moving, zebra sharks are not dangerous to humans and can be easily approached underwater. However, they have bitten divers who pull on their tails or attempt to ride them. What is Dehydroacetic acid used for?

What is Dehydroacetic acid used for? While the name may sound a little foreboding, Dehydroacetic Acid is a non-toxic ingredient we use to keep our little pots of precious creams from spoiling.
